Q1: What does the RS485 Touch Display actually show?

A: The RS485 Touch Display works like a dashboard battery monitor for compatible lithium battery systems. It can show key battery data such as SOC, total voltage, real-time current, temperature, remaining runtime, capacity, cycle count, BMS status, and individual cell voltage.

Instead of guessing from a basic voltage meter, you can check real battery information directly from the screen while using your golf cart, utility cart, RV, or other compatible lithium power system.

Q2: Can I see each cell’s voltage on the display?

A: Yes, when supported by the connected BMS, the display can show individual cell voltage data. This is one of the biggest advantages over a basic battery gauge.

Cell voltage information helps you better understand the battery’s internal balance. A small voltage difference between cells is usually normal, while a large difference may indicate that the battery needs full charging, balancing, inspection, or service.

Q3: Does it show how much runtime is left?

A: Yes, the display can show estimated remaining operating time based on battery data reported by the BMS. This helps you quickly understand whether you can keep driving, continue using the battery, or should return and recharge.

The remaining time is dynamic, so it may change depending on your actual load, driving style, current draw, terrain, and battery condition. It is more useful than only seeing a percentage because it gives the user a more practical idea of how long the battery can still run.

Q4: Can I control charging and discharging from the screen?

A: Yes, when the connected BMS supports this function, the touch display can control charge and discharge switches directly from the screen.

For example, you may be able to turn charging on or off, or enable/disable battery output through the display. Final control behavior depends on the battery BMS. The display is a monitoring and control interface, not a replacement for the BMS, fuse, circuit breaker, main switch, or emergency stop device.

Q5: What batteries is this display compatible with?

A: This display is designed for compatible lithium battery systems with RS485 communication. It supports a 10–90V DC operating range and is suitable for many 36V, 48V, and 72V lithium battery applications, including golf carts, utility carts, low-speed vehicles, RV battery systems, and marine house battery systems.

Compatibility depends on the BMS protocol, connector wiring, and battery model. A matching plug does not always guarantee communication compatibility. Before purchase, confirm that your battery supports the correct RS485 protocol and 4-pin wiring connection.
